WebSep 30, 2024 · Hormonal changes can also cause hair to stop growing on someone’s legs. For example, pregnancy and menopause can cause a woman’s body to go through various hormonal changes. These changes can sometimes cause hair to stop growing on the legs. Additionally, certain medications can also cause hormonal changes that can …

WebMost have a maximum length they can achieve before regular wear-and-tear causes them to fall off. Arm hairs will stop growing after a couple of months, whereas the hair on the head grows for a few years before it stops. Hair growth occurs in phases. The first phase is called the anagen phase, and it's the only time that hair actively grows.
